A VIEW OF LOVE
synopsis
In the south of France, Marc, married with children, leads a comfortable existence. A real estate agent, he one day meets by chance during a property sale a spellbindingly charming woman whose face is familiar. He thinks he recognizes Cathy, a girl he loved when he was twelve years old and they both lived in Algeria, ravaged by the war of independence. After a night of love, the young woman disappears. As the days go by, Marc is overcome by doubt: who is this woman, who claims to be Cathy, really? An investigation begins.
| international title: | A View of Love |
| original title: | Un balcon sur la mer |
| country: | France |
| sales agent: | EuropaCorp |
| year: | 2010 |
| genre: | fiction |
| directed by: | Nicole Garcia |
| film run: | 95' |
| release date: | FR 15/12/2010 |
| screenplay: | Nicole Garcia, Jacques Fieschi |
| cast: | Jean Dujardin, Marie-Josée Croze, Sandrine Kiberlain, Toni Servillo, Claudia Cardinale, Michel Aumont |
| cinematography by: | Jean-Marc Fabre |
| film editing: | Emmanuelle Castro |
| art director: | Thierry Flamand |
| costumes designer: | Nathalie du Roscoat |
| producer: | Alain Attal |
| production: | Les Productions du Trésor, Pauline's Angel |
| distributor: | EuropaCorp Distribution |
